Saint Joseph's School Baramulla organises Sports Day

Baramulla, Sep 15: Saint Joseph’s Higher Secondary School Baramulla organised the Fr Jim Bose Memorial Inter-School Sports Day on Monday.

The event was organised with great enthusiasm and participation from reputed institutions, including Burn Hall School Srinagar, Presentation Convent School Srinagar and the host institution.

The event witnessed energetic performances and healthy competition among students, highlighting the spirit of sportsmanship and teamwork.

Principal of Saint Joseph’s School Baramulla Fr Britto, in his address, boosted the morale and performance of the students.

He appreciated the dedication and enthusiasm of the students, acknowledging their hard work and achievements, and extended heartfelt gratitude to all the participants for their valuable contributions, which made the event a remarkable success.

The principal emphasised the importance of collective efforts and encouraged the students to continue striving for excellence in academics, co-curricular activities, and personal growth.

Fr Stallin Raja, who was the chief guest at the occasion, appreciated the efforts of the young participants and congratulated the schools for fostering such an encouraging platform.

In his address to students, he emphasised the importance of sports in building a healthy lifestyle and urged them to take part in such activities with dedication.

As per the handout issued here, the event concluded with cheers of joy, recognition of participants, and a renewed commitment to promoting physical fitness and unity through sports.
